Who's Your Daddy?

While lounging quietly on my balcony, my attention was drawn to the ruckus below. There, on the sidewalk, a screaming little boy threw his body at his father's feet in a fit of rage. It was readily apparent that he did not get something that he was convinced he both needed and deserved.

I could not understand most of the little guy's words. However, his emotional display spoke volumes.

I watched as his father stooped down at eye level. The boy looked down at the ground with pouting lips. Then the man said calmly, "look at me." Refusing to look up, the boy's shoulders shook with each dramatic whimper. Then the man gently placed his hand under his son's chin and repeated, "I said look at me." The boy's big blue eyes were filled with tears as looked at his father. "That was not okay", the man said. "Do you understand me? You will be punished if I see that behavior again. Do you understand me?" The boy slowly nodded.

Then the man swooped him up with his big, strong arms and continued walking, hugging and kissing him along the way.

I often do not get what I am sure I need and deserve. I have thrown myself at my heavenly Father's feet in frustration, confusion, and even defiance, telling Him that He is not fair and that He doesn't understand.

Of course, nothing could be further from the truth. Without exception, I can hear His gentle voice once my grumbling subsides. "Look at Me", He says. He tells me to trust Him because His ways are not my ways (Isaiah 55:8). He tells me that I am His child and that His love is unconditional.

While it is guaranteed that in this life we will not comprehend everything God allows or prohibits, we can rest assured that He knows the plans He has for us (Jeremiah 29:11) and that He is working all things together for the good of those who know Him and are called according to His purpose (Romans 8:28). There is no earthly bond that can compare to the love of our perfect, unfailing, gracious Father.
